Cloud migration refers to the process of moving digital assets – including data, applications, and IT processes – from one computing environment to another. This transition often involves the transfer of these assets from on-premise data centers to cloud environments, a shift driven by the need for greater scalability, flexibility, and cost-effectiveness that cloud computing offers.
The most common form of cloud migration is the relocation of enterprise assets from traditional, on-premise data centers to the cloud. This involves a strategic and technical shift in the way IT resources are managed and utilized. Enterprises opt for this move to leverage the advantages of cloud computing, such as reduced infrastructure costs, improved efficiency, enhanced scalability, and the ability to quickly adapt to changing business needs.
However, cloud migration isn’t limited to just moving from on-premise to the cloud. There are other types as well:
- Cloud-to-Cloud Migration: This occurs when enterprises transfer their assets from one cloud environment to another. Reasons for this type of migration can include seeking better features, more favorable pricing, improved performance, enhanced security, or a more suitable service model offered by another cloud provider.
- Reverse Cloud Migration: In some cases, organizations may choose to move their assets from a cloud environment back to an on-premise data center. This reverse migration, often called cloud repatriation, can be driven by various factors, including cost considerations, need for greater control over the data and systems, compliance requirements, or performance issues in the cloud environment.
Cloud migration is a complex process that requires careful planning and execution. It involves evaluating the existing infrastructure, choosing the right cloud service model (IaaS, PaaS, SaaS), ensuring data security and compliance, and managing the change in IT processes. Successful cloud migration also requires addressing potential challenges such as downtime, data loss, and ensuring compatibility of applications in the new environment.
For organizations, cloud migration presents an opportunity to modernize their IT infrastructure, enhance agility, and align their technology investments more closely with their business objectives. However, it’s crucial for them to adopt a well-planned and strategic approach to ensure a smooth and effective migration process.